Common Roof Shingles Replacement Jobs
Residential roof shingle replacement involves removing old shingles and installing new, durable materials to protect the home.
Storm damage repairs address shingles that have been blown off or damaged during severe weather events.
Upgrading to architectural shingles enhances curb appeal and provides improved longevity for the roof.
Partial shingle replacement targets specific areas of damage without replacing the entire roof.
Shingle overlay removal and replacement ensures a fresh, properly installed roof surface for long-term performance.
New roof installation involves complete shingle replacement for homes with aging or severely damaged roofing systems.
Roof Shingles Replacement Questions
When should roof shingles be replaced? Shingles should be replaced when they are severely damaged, missing, or showing signs of aging such as curling or cracking.
What types of shingles are commonly replaced? Asphalt, wood, and architectural shingles are frequently replaced during roof renovation projects.
How can I tell if my shingles need replacing? Signs include granule loss in gutters, bald spots, or visible damage like cracks and curling on the shingles.
What is the benefit of replacing roof shingles? Replacing shingles helps protect the roof structure, prevents leaks, and maintains the property's curb appeal.
